Diversity hiring for full time
Hey Guys,
I was wondering if companies hire specifically for diversity for full-time positions or if they retain their diversity intern class? And if they do hire, when do they open applications? Is it normally around the end of summer when other full-time positions open, or is it earlier/later? Thanks.
Diversity will give you a slight edge especially at BBs which have diversity targets for their classes. There's no difference in timeline or process, just potentially a slight advantage at a superday if the firm is trying to meet a target. You definitely should network throughout the summer.
Timing is the exact same applications as regular FT process
